Just to add to your comment. Floor and her sister Irene have been in Ayreon since long before her fame, pre-2000/2001 and were originally backing vocalists called Ayreon's Angels. They were also both backing vocalists for Star One, Arjen's other sci-fi prog project.

He had singers coming back already on Actual Fantasy and Into the Electric Castle . Several of the singers on his debut album The Final Experiment sang on his first 3 albums. Only when you got to The Human Equation did he start using mostly new singers on his albums.

Wall of text of incoming. Ayreon is the project of Dutch composer, producer, singer and multi-instrumentalist Arjen Anthony Lucassen. He does scifi concept albums and has had over 80 different singers on his 9 (double)albums. He has been doing this since mid 90's. Most of the stories of the albums combined are part of the bigger story called The Ayreon Universe. Besides Ayreon he has some other projects: StarOne, Stream of Passion, Gentle Storm, Ambeon, Guilt Machine and some solo stuff. Singers: • James LaBrie as The historian (from the band Dream Theater) • Tommy Karevik as The opposition leader (Kamelot, Seventh Wonder) • Tommy Rogers as The Chemist (Between the Buried and Me) • Simone Simons as The counselor (Epica) • Nils K. Rue as The prophet (Pagan's Mind) • Tobias Sammet as The captain (Edguy, Avantasia) • Hansi Kürsch as The Astronomer (Blind Guardian) • Mike Mills as TH-1 (Toehider) • Russell Allen as The President (Symphony X) • Michael Eriksen as The diplomat (Circus Maximus) • Floor Jansen as The biologist (Nightwish, After Forever, ReVamp) • Will Shaw, Wilmer Waarbroek, Jan Willem Ketelaars, Lisette van den Berg as The ship's crew • Zaher Zorgati as The preacher (Myrath) Instrumentalists • Joost van de Broek - piano and electric piano (After Forever) • Mark Kelly - synth solo on The dream dissolves (Marillion) • Maaike Peterse - cello (Kingfisher Sky) • Paul Gilbert - guitar solo on Star of Sirrah • Guthrie Govan - guitar solo on Planet Y is alive! (Asia) • Marcel Coenen - guitar solo on The dream dissolves (Sun Caged) • Ed Warby - drum kit • Ben Mathot - violin • Jeroen Goossens - flute, wind instruments • Arjen Anthony Lucassen - all other musical instruments The binary code means Trust VH1, which is the role that Michael Mills plays.
